Abstract

PURPOSE:To effectively cool a dry cell by providing an air intake hole at the lower end of a cell cover provided on an operation panel, providing a whole periphery gap in a dry cell mounting state in a cell case, providing a vent window in the depth, and providing a heat shielding plate at the rear of the case. CONSTITUTION:A cell cover 8 provided at the top of an operation panel 1 is detachable, an air intake hole 11 is provided at its lower end, a cell case 12 for mounting a dry cell 10 has a gap at the whole periphery, and a vent window 13 is provided at the rear. A heat shielding plate 14 for shielding direct thermal emission from an oven burner 3 is provided at the rear. The direct thermal radiation from the burner 3 is shielded to prevent direct heating. The air is introduced from the hole 11 of the cover from the window 13 at the rear of the case into a body through the gap from the case 12, the passing air is fed in a route of arrows (c), (d) to forcibly cool it.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a dry battery cooling structure, particularly for a gas vent using a dry battery as a power source for ignition.

Conventional Technology FIG. 4 is a schematic cross-sectional view showing a conventional example installed in a system kitchen 9. On an operation panel 21, knobs 23 for controlling ignition, extinguishing, etc. are arranged, and a cock 24 is located behind the control panel 21. It is provided in the gas pipe 26.

Gas from the gas pipe 26 is supplied to the stove burner 3 through the stove pipe 26 via the cock 24. On the other hand, the dry battery 10 used as a power source for igniting the stove is connected to the operation panel 21.
A battery case 27 is installed inside a removable battery cover 22 provided at the bottom of the battery.

Problems to be Solved by the Invention In the case of the conventional arrangement of dry batteries as described above, there were generally few problems in terms of cooling the dry batteries.

In other words, if it is installed at the lowest end of the operation panel 21 as in the conventional example, the heat radiation from the stove burner 3 is minimized, and the atmospheric heat inside the stove body is also dissipated through the cooling air intake window 28 at the bottom end of the stove. It was an advantageous location for cooling, as it could be easily lowered.

Due to the nature of dry batteries, when the temperature rises, the physical properties become activated, and if the temperature exceeds the limit, internal discharge occurs, significantly shortening the lifespan. The limit is specified by JIS as 55°C.

An object of the present invention is to achieve effective cooling of a dry battery when the dry battery is unavoidably provided above the operation panel due to such a component layout.

Means for Solving the Problems In order to achieve the above object, in the present invention, an air intake hole is provided at the lower end of the removable battery lid of the dry battery exchange reservoir provided on the operation panel, and the dry battery is replaced. The battery case to be installed has a gap around the entire circumference when the dry batteries are installed, a ventilation window is provided on the back side of the gap, and a heat shield plate is provided at the rear of the battery case to block radiant heat from stove burners and the like.

Function According to the structure of the present invention, the heat shield plate at the rear of the battery case blocks the radiant heat from the stove burner, and the air that enters through the air intake hole provided at the lower end of the battery cover is completely absorbed by the dry cell and battery case. It is guided into the main body while passing through the gap provided around the periphery. In addition, since air is required for combustion on the stove, the suction force of the air from the stove burner is also added, and the amount of air flowing in increases due to the combustion on the stove burner.Therefore, the air passes through while cooling the entire dry cell battery. Therefore, it has an efficient cooling effect.

This is mainly due to the increase in atmospheric heat within the main body, and the higher the battery is placed, the more disadvantageous it becomes. Forced cooling is the only way to eliminate this problem. Therefore, in the present invention, air is introduced through the air intake hole 11 of the battery lid, and introduced into the main body through the ventilation window 13 at the rear of the battery case while passing through the gap with the battery case 12 described above. It is possible to perform forced cooling by following the route shown by arrow C-6).

In addition, convection generally occurs as the atmosphere inside the main unit increases, and air flows as shown by arrow a on the surface of the operation panel 1. To effectively take in air, an air intake window is provided at the bottom of the battery cover. It is something. Experiments have shown that the effect is small when placed on the surface of the battery lid. Furthermore, since the combustion part requires air due to the combustion of the stove burner 3, the suction force of the arrow is added from within the main body, and the amount of air from the air intake hole 11 of the battery lid increases. It has an effective cooling effect. In addition, by providing the air intake hole 11 of the battery cover 8 at the lower end and facing downward as shown in the figure, it is possible to prevent boiling over the battery cover 8 from flowing down the front surface of the operation panel when using the stove. It does not flow into the interior of the room and has a cooling effect, which is of great practical value.

Effects of the Invention As described above, according to the structure of the present invention, the following effects can be obtained with an extremely simple structure while disposing a dry battery above the operation panel, which is generally desired to be avoided.

(1) By effectively utilizing the natural convection that inevitably occurs and the suction force generated by combustion, it is possible to forcefully cool the entire dry cell battery by enveloping it with the passing airflow. As a result, highly efficient and effective battery cooling can be achieved.

(2) By providing the air intake hole downward at the lower end of the battery 7, in addition to the effect of air inflow, it is also possible to prevent boiled over water and the like from flowing into the battery case.

In addition, by providing intermittent cut-out loopers on the heat shield plate, it is possible to more effectively lower the atmospheric heat at the rear of the battery without impairing the heat shielding effect, which has great practical value. It is something.
